Overview:

The Manager – Engineering & Operational Excellence will lead the Engineering department to deliver best-in-class operational efficiency across all EMEA sites. This role will focus on driving continuous improvement initiatives, overseeing time studies, and delivering measurable cost savings (hard and soft) through process optimization and engineering excellence. The successful candidate will partner closely with Operations, Finance, and Project teams to ensure process standards, innovation, and operational discipline align with company strategic goals.


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and develop the Engineering & Operational Excellence team to deliver sustainable performance improvements across the EMEA network 
  • Manage time study programs to establish labour standards, identify inefficiencies, and drive productivity improvements
  • Design and implement continuous improvement roadmaps, ensuring alignment with strategic operational goals and customer expectations
  • Monitor and report on cost-saving initiatives (hard and soft), ensuring validated results and financial tracking 
  • Oversee process mapping and workflow analysis to identify optimization opportunities in warehouse and production operations 
  • Drive Lean and Six Sigma methodologies to eliminate waste, standardize operations, and embed a culture of continuous improvement 
  • Collaborate with operations management to deliver engineering support for new process rollouts and operational transitions 
  • Provide coaching and training on operational excellence principles across the organization
  • Support capital investment and layout design initiatives to improve efficiency, safety, and productivity 
  • Partner with Finance to validate business cases and ensure ROI on improvement projects
  • Champion innovation, automation, and digitalization opportunities across EMEA operations

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Industrial Engineering, Operations Management, Logistics, or related field
  • Minimum of 5 years’ experience in engineering, process improvement, or operational excellence within a logistics or manufacturing environment
  • Proven experience leading teams and managing improvement programs across multiple sites 
  • Strong knowledge of Lean, Six Sigma, and Continuous Improvement methodologies (Green Belt or higher preferred)
  • Demonstrated experience in conducting time studies and labor standard development
  • Strong analytical and financial acumen with ability to track and communicate cost savings
  • Excellent communication, influencing, and presentation skills across all organizational levels 
  • Proficient in process mapping tools, data analytics, and performance management systems
  • Proactive, structured, and results-oriented with a focus on execution and accountability
